JobsEQ by Chmura Logo

Software Engineer

Cae Usa Inc.** (M)

Location: Tampa, FL, 33634
Type: Full-Time, Permanent, Non-Remote
Posted on: July 20, 2021
This job is no longer available from the source.
Job Description
Reference #: 64970
Role and Responsibilities
Summary
The entry level Software Engineer is responsible for assisting senior level engineers in design, documentation, implementation, and test of simulation models in software and/or hardware environments.
Essential Duties and Responsibilities
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ions. • Responsible for code, test, and documentation of software designs, requiring the application of current industry design concepts and utilization of basic technical writing skills. The learning process in this position is expected to take a minimum of one (1) year.
• Particular emphasis will be placed on schedule, performance, budget, and other skills not normally attained in college.
• Assignments will be geared towards learning real-time programming techniques for simulation applications.
• Interpersonal skills are required in this position as interfacing with fellow group members and other engineering group members is essential to the learning process.
• The person in this position will be expected to report work status concisely and to the Engineering Manager as requested.
• Must be able to perform as part of the project "team".
• The engineer reports to senior level engineers for assignments and review of the following tasks:
• Review system requirements and assist with initial design.
• Preliminary Design - Collect data, assist with preliminary design and prepare for preliminary design review.
• Detailed Design - Assist with detailed design efforts and prepare for critical design review.
• Code & Test - Assist with coding individual software modules, perform software systems off-line testing.
• HSI - Assist with hardware/software integration on simulator, create and run acceptance test procedures.
• Customer Acceptance - Assist with correction of technical and finalize test procedures.
• On site Acceptance - Assist in completion of final updates to documentation packages, assist with final acceptance of Avionics and Navigation systems.
Qualifications and Education Requirements
• BS degree in Computer Science, Computer Engineering, Electrical Engineering, Physics or Mathematics
• Computer programming languages: C, C++ or ADA
• Written and verbal communication skills are required. All communications must be in English.
• Analytical math skills necessary to complete the required tasks.
• Technical areas of expertise must include: current software development methodologies and tools.
• Related skill areas should include: technical writing and presentation.
• Ability to read, analyze, and interpret professional journals, technical procedures, or governmental regulations.
• Ability to write reports, business correspondence, and procedure manuals.
• Ability to apply principles of logical or scientific thinking to a wide range of intellectual and practical problems.
• Must be eligible for DoD Personal Security Clearance
Security Responsibilities
Must comply with all company security and data protection / usage policies and procedures. Personally responsible for  marking and handling of all information and materials, in any form. Shall not divulge any information, or afford access, to other employees not having a need-to-know. Shall not divulge information outside company without management approval. All government and proprietary information will be accessed and stored electronically on company provided resources.
Work Environment and Physical Demands
• May be required to sit down for long lengths of time.
• May be required to climb stairs.
• Must be able to travel CONUS and to International sites
• Must be able to climb stairs to enter and exit a simulator
This job operates in a professional office environment. This role routinely uses standard office equipment such as computers, phones, photocopiers, filing cabinets and fax machines.
• Moderate to levels of stress, associated with technical, schedule, and customer issues are to be expected with this position. Extended work hours and possible 2nd and 3rd shift assignments are likely to be encountered.
Equal Employment Opportunity
Compensation and Hours
Salary Range: Not Available DOE (Depends on Experience) Not Available Other Benefits: Not Available Full or Part Time: Full Time (30 Hours or More) Job Duration: Over 150 Days Type of Job: Regular
Shift: Not Applicable
Hours per Week:
Hours Not Specified
View what local employers are paying Software Developers, Applications